Camporbiano Weather in September
September in Camporbiano brings high temperatures, with daytime highs of 26°C (79°F) and nights around 15°C (59°F). Quite a bit of rainfall is expected, around 108 mm (4.3 in), so pack an umbrella.
Rainfall in Camporbiano in September
This month experiences about 9 days of rain according to historical data, averaging 108 mm (4.3 in). The rain this month tends to fall in heavier spells rather than light drizzle. When it rains, showers can be significant.
Temperature in Camporbiano in September
If you're visiting Camporbiano in September, expect highs of 26°C (79°F) and overnight lows around 15°C (59°F). The days can feel warmer than the evenings, so packing for both parts of the day is a good idea. With overnight lows of 15°C (59°F), evenings can feel noticeably cooler than the daytime. An extra layer is a good idea, though the cool air makes for a good night's sleep.

What to Wear in Camporbiano in September
Warm weather calls for comfortable, breathable clothing in September. Cotton t-shirts, shorts, light dresses, and sandals are perfect. You might still want a light layer for evenings or air-conditioned places (for example buses). High rain levels are expected, so pack waterproof gear and an umbrella or poncho.
